400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el利用什么数据库保存

作者:路由通
|
257人看过
发布时间:2026-01-21 23:42:29
标签:
本文将深入解析微软电子表格软件的数据存储机制,重点阐述其从基础单元格结构到外部数据库集成的多层次架构。通过剖析文件格式特性、内存管理策略及结构化查询语言连接技术,揭示电子表格软件如何实现海量数据的高效存储与交互,并为用户提供专业级数据管理方案选择建议。
excel利用什么数据库保存

       电子表格软件的基础存储架构

       微软电子表格软件采用独特的二进制文件格式作为核心存储方案。其最新版本的默认格式基于开放式打包约定技术,将整个工作簿封装为包含多个组件的压缩包。这种设计使得工作表数据、计算公式、格式设置和宏代码等元素分别以可扩展标记语言格式存储于独立文件中,既提升了数据恢复能力,又优化了文件空间利用率。根据微软官方技术文档披露,这种架构显著改善了大数据量处理时的性能表现。

       传统文件格式的存储特性

       在兼容性需求场景下,电子表格软件仍支持传统的二进制交换文件格式。该格式采用二进制记录流结构,每个记录包含特定类型的数据信息,如单元格内容、行高列宽等元数据。虽然这种格式在处理速度上有其优势,但由于缺乏现代压缩技术和结构化分离机制,其存储效率相对较低且更容易出现数据损坏问题。

       内存中的数据管理机制

       当电子表格文件被加载时,系统会构建精妙的内存数据结构。单元格数值、文本和公式分别存储在不同的内存区域,其中公式采用逆波兰表示法进行压缩存储。这种设计使得重复计算公式只需存储一次实例,极大减少了内存占用。根据微软开发团队披露的技术细节,内存中的数据透视表缓存采用高度优化的B树索引结构,这也是电子表格软件能快速处理百万行数据的核心技术。

       与外部数据库的集成方式

       电子表格软件通过微软开放式数据库连接技术和对象链接嵌入数据库提供程序实现与外部数据库的深度集成。用户可以直接建立到结构化查询语言服务器、甲骨文数据库等企业级数据库系统的实时连接。这种连接允许电子表格作为前端工具,直接对后端数据库执行查询操作,并将结果集动态呈现在工作表中。所有数据实际存储在远程数据库服务器,电子表格仅保留查询定义和缓存数据。

       数据模型技术的应用

       自二零一三版本起引入的内存中分析引擎彻底改变了电子表格的数据处理模式。该引擎采用列式存储和高级压缩算法,能够将数据压缩到原始大小的十分之一左右。当用户启用这项功能时,所有数据将脱离传统单元格架构,转而存储在专门设计的内存分析数据库中。这种设计不仅支持快速创建复杂的关系模型,还能实现跨多个数据表的无缝分析操作。

       结构化查询语言服务器分析服务的集成

       对于企业级用户,电子表格软件提供与多维数据库的深度集成能力。通过在线分析处理连接器,用户可以实时访问商业智能系统构建的多维数据立方体。这种连接方式使得电子表格能够直接调用服务器端预计算的数据聚合结果,既保证了数据分析的一致性,又显著提升了大数据集的查询性能。所有度量值和层次结构定义都保存在分析服务器中,电子表格仅作为可视化展示终端。

       网页数据获取与存储

       电子表格软件的网页查询功能内置了特殊的数据缓存机制。当从网页导入数据时,系统会自动创建隐藏的数据库副本存储获取的数据,同时保留数据来源的超文本传输协议地址和刷新计划。这种设计使得用户可以在离线状态下继续操作数据,而下次刷新时系统只会获取变化部分,极大提高了数据更新效率。根据实测,这种缓存机制对应用程序编程接口数据获取同样有效。

       电源查询的数据处理管道

       电源查询组件实质上是内置的提取转换加载工具,其使用功能强大的M语言构建数据处理管道。所有数据转换步骤都以元数据形式存储,实际执行时才会从数据源提取信息。这种延迟加载机制确保即使处理GB级别数据集,电子表格文件本身仍保持较小体积。最终数据可以选择加载到工作表或直接保留在数据模型中,后者采用列式存储引擎实现高速分析。

       共享工作簿的协同机制

       当使用共享工作簿功能时,电子表格采用变更日志机制记录所有用户操作。每个修改都被封装为独立的事务记录存储在文件内部,这种设计允许多用户并发编辑时自动解决数据冲突。最新版本的协同编辑功能更采用实时通信协议,将更改实时同步到云端服务器,其他用户接收到的仅是差异数据包,极大提升了协同效率。

       外部数据连接的管理

       所有外部数据连接信息都存储在专门的工作簿连接集合中。这些连接定义包含数据源类型、验证信息、命令文本和刷新策略等完整参数。电子表格采用安全存储机制保存数据库凭据,通过微软加密应用程序编程接口保护敏感信息。连接可以配置为使用工作簿内嵌参数或从注册表获取系统数据源定义,为企业环境部署提供灵活性。

       插件和自定义函数的数据处理

       通过应用程序编程接口开发的插件组件能够扩展电子表格的数据处理能力。这些插件可以直接访问工作簿对象模型,将数据存储到自定义数据结构中。特别是使用JavaScript开发的网络插件,能够将数据临时存储在浏览器数据库索引中,实现与网络应用程序的无缝数据交换。这种机制为电子表格提供了处理非传统数据类型的能力。

       云端存储的架构演进

       随着微软云办公套件的普及,电子表格软件的云端存储采用差分同步技术。当用户保存文件时,系统仅上传修改的二进制差异块而非整个文件。云端服务器维护文件版本历史,每个版本都通过内容寻址存储机制保存。这种设计不仅节省带宽消耗,还支持实时协同编辑时冲突解决的操作转换算法正确执行。

       大数据处理的技术边界

       电子表格软件处理海量数据时存在明确的技术边界。单个工作表最大支持一百零四万八千五百七十六行乘以一万六千三百八十四列的数据存储,但实际性能受可用内存限制。当数据量超过内存容量时,系统会自动启用分页机制,将部分数据交换到磁盘临时文件中。这种虚拟内存管理方式虽然保证了基本功能可用性,但会显著降低计算性能。

       数据恢复机制的实现

       电子表格软件内置的自动恢复功能依赖于临时文件存储机制。系统定期将工作簿状态序列化到临时文件中,该文件采用与正式文件相同的格式标准。当意外关闭时,恢复管理器会扫描这些临时文件并尝试重建工作环境。企业版本更提供版本历史功能,依托云存储服务保存主要编辑节点的工作簿快照。

       未来存储技术的发展趋势

       根据微软技术路线图披露,电子表格软件正朝着完全云原生架构演进。未来版本可能采用区块链技术记录数据变更历史,确保审计追踪的不可篡改性。同时正在探索使用图形数据库存储单元格间依赖关系,提升重计算效率。与人工智能服务的深度集成也将引入新的数据存储需求,如嵌入向量数据的高效索引和检索机制。

       通过多层次的存储架构设计,电子表格软件实现了从个人数据管理到企业级分析的全面覆盖。理解其底层数据存储机制,有助于用户根据具体场景选择最优的数据管理策略,充分发挥工具潜力的同时规避技术限制带来的风险。随着云计算和人工智能技术的融合发展,电子表格的数据存储方式将继续演进,为用户提供更强大的数据处理能力。

相关文章
word中什么是第几段文本
在文档处理软件中,段落是构成文档的基本单位,理解段落的定义和编号规则对提升排版效率至关重要。本文系统解析段落的概念界定方式,包括回车符判定标准、隐藏符号识别技巧,并详细介绍通过导航窗格、快捷键、状态栏等七种定位方法。同时深入探讨多级列表与段落编号的关联性,以及表格、文本框等特殊场景下的段落计数逻辑,为文档结构化处理提供完整解决方案。
2026-01-21 23:42:05
316人看过
为什么word中修改脚注序号
本文深入探讨了在处理学术论文、法律文件或长篇报告时,为何需要修改Word文档中的脚注序号。文章将从文档结构规范化、引用逻辑清晰化、多文档合并需求、格式排版美观性、避免读者混淆以及适应特定出版规范等多个核心维度,系统剖析修改脚注序号的深层原因与实用价值。
2026-01-21 23:42:04
158人看过
什么软件可以文字扫描成word
本文全面解析了12款主流文字扫描转Word工具,涵盖手机应用、电脑软件及在线平台三大类型。从免费工具到专业级解决方案,详细对比了各自的识别准确率、功能特性及适用场景,并提供实用的操作技巧和选择建议,帮助用户根据实际需求高效完成文档数字化转换。
2026-01-21 23:42:03
112人看过
英语字母word文档用什么字体
在日常文书处理中,为英语字母选择适宜的文档字体,是提升文档专业性与可读性的关键环节。本文系统梳理了适用于不同场景的字体类型,从经典衬线字体到现代无衬线字体,深入剖析其视觉特征与适用情境。内容涵盖商务文件、学术论文、创意设计等多元需求,并结合排版规范与跨平台兼容性等实用要点,为读者提供一套科学系统的字体选择方案。
2026-01-21 23:41:48
295人看过
如何做太阳能稳压器
太阳能稳压器是光伏系统中确保电压稳定的关键设备,它能有效保护蓄电池和负载免受电压波动损害。本文将系统介绍从原理分析、元器件选型到电路设计、焊接组装及测试校准的全流程制作方法,涵盖十二个核心环节,帮助初学者逐步掌握独立制作实用型太阳能稳压器的专业技能。
2026-01-21 23:41:27
210人看过
铅酸电池如何加水
铅酸电池作为广泛应用的电能存储设备,其性能维持离不开适时的补水操作。本文详尽解析铅酸电池加水的完整流程,涵盖准备工作、水质选择、液位检查、加水步骤及安全注意事项等核心环节。文章旨在提供一套科学、安全的实操指南,帮助用户有效延长电池使用寿命,规避操作风险,确保设备稳定运行。
2026-01-21 23:41:27
50人看过